Creating prototypes necessitates a delicate balance between rapid iteration and extensive testing. Rapid prototyping enables designers to bring ideas to life quickly, enabling exploration of multiple concepts. However, neglecting thorough user testing can result in prototypes that do not effectively meet user needs, ultimately wasting resources. Therefore, adopting a hybrid approach is essential. Start with low-fidelity prototypes to facilitate fast feedback loops and gather critical insights. This approach reduces risks associated with expensive high-fidelity prototypes. Once a viable concept emerges, transitioning to high-fidelity prototypes becomes necessary. High-fidelity prototypes allow for detailed validation and assessment of user interactions. They provide a clearer picture of the final product and help stakeholders visualize its potential success. Balancing both rapid iteration and comprehensive testing leads to a robust design process that iteratively refines concepts based on user interactions. Engaging in a well-structured user testing framework ensures the final prototype aligns with user expectations while still being feasible within project constraints. Strategies like usability testing and A/B testing are effective in this phase, offering quantifiable data to guide informed decisions as designs evolve.

Iterative Design and Prototyping Techniques

Iterative design is a fundamental principle underpinning successful UX prototyping. This approach emphasizes frequent cycles of design, testing, and refinement. Each iteration produces a prototype that informs the next round of development. Leveraging various prototyping techniques enhances this iterative process. Low-fidelity prototypes, for instance, allow for the quick exploration of ideas, enabling rapid validation and feedback. Tools like wireframes and paper prototypes foster initial brainstorming and concept exploration. Once initial ideas are solidified, high-fidelity prototypes can then be created using tools like Figma or Adobe XD. These tools provide a visual representation of the product, enabling better user testing simulations. Utilizing both low and high-fidelity prototypes ensures coverage of the creative process, taking advantage of each stage’s strengths in gathering insights. Furthermore, it is vital to create a structured environment for testing and feedback. Embedding user testing within the design methodology allows designers to measure success metrics and identify specific pain points in the user journey. Each iteration becomes an invaluable learning opportunity, balancing creativity with the constraints of feasibility through informed design decisions.
